Polyvinyl Chloride (PVC) Market Size At Around US$ 105.8 Bn In 2030

The polyvinyl chloride (PVC) market would grow at a CAGR of 3.15% over the predicted time frame. The market is expected to increase in value from US$ 82.52 Bn in 2022 to US$ 105.8 Bn in 2030.
